diff options
Diffstat (limited to 'backend')
| -rw-r--r-- | backend/schema.sql | 24 |
1 files changed, 12 insertions, 12 deletions
diff --git a/backend/schema.sql b/backend/schema.sql index 5a70eeb..6696242 100644 --- a/backend/schema.sql +++ b/backend/schema.sql @@ -1,23 +1,23 @@ CREATE TABLE users ( - user_id SERIAL PRIMARY KEY, - username VARCHAR(64) NOT NULL UNIQUE, + user_id SERIAL PRIMARY KEY, + username VARCHAR(64) NOT NULL UNIQUE, display_name VARCHAR(64) NOT NULL, - icon_path VARCHAR(255), - is_admin BOOLEAN NOT NULL, - created_at TIMESTAMP NOT NULL DEFAULT NOW() + icon_path VARCHAR(255), + is_admin BOOLEAN NOT NULL, + created_at TIMESTAMP NOT NULL DEFAULT NOW() ); CREATE TABLE user_auths ( - user_auth_id SERIAL PRIMARY KEY, - user_id INT NOT NULL, - auth_type VARCHAR(16) NOT NULL, + user_auth_id SERIAL PRIMARY KEY, + user_id INT NOT NULL, + auth_type VARCHAR(16) NOT NULL, password_hash VARCHAR(256), CONSTRAINT fk_user_id FOREIGN KEY(user_id) REFERENCES users(user_id) ); CREATE TABLE games ( - game_id SERIAL PRIMARY KEY, - type VARCHAR(255) NOT NULL, - created_at TIMESTAMP NOT NULL DEFAULT NOW(), - state VARCHAR(255) NOT NULL + game_id SERIAL PRIMARY KEY, + type VARCHAR(255) NOT NULL, + created_at TIMESTAMP NOT NULL DEFAULT NOW(), + state VARCHAR(255) NOT NULL ); |
